Cohen Media has confirmed that it plans to add to its Blu-ray collection three more recently restored films directed by Claude Chabrol: Betty (1992), L'Enfer a.k.a. Torment (1994), and The Swindle (1997). Blu-ray announcements for the three releases are expected later this year.

Betty

Synopsis: Alone and drunk, Betty, is led to a Paris restaurant by a stranger. Here, she meets an older woman, Laure, with whom she strikes up an instant rapport. The two women seem to have suffered the same lot in their lives. Laure takes Betty back to her hotel and helps to cure the young woman of her depression and alcoholism. Little by little, Betty pieces together her recent history and realizes that perhaps her life is not worth living. The she meets Mario, Laure's lover... Starring Marie Trintignant, Stéphane Audran, Jean-François Garreaud, and Yves Lambrecht. NEW 2K RESTORATION.

The Swindle

Synopsis: Betty and Victor tour quietly around France in their motor home living safely on part-time swindles…until they become involved in a scam with high stakes and international implications. Chabrol's 50th film is a deft and entertaining thriller. Starring Isabelle Huppert, Michel Serrault, François Cluzet, and Jean-François Balmer. NEW 2K RESTORATION.

L'enfer

Synopsis: Paul (François Cluzet) has just bought a charming waterfront hotel in the heart of France. In debt for the next ten years, he sets to work with his beautiful new wife, Nelly (Emmanuelle Béart). The life of the young couple resembles a dream come true until Paul's suspicions and jealousy get the best of him. His increasing obsession turns into madness that ends in a tragedy. Starring Emmanuelle Béart, François Cluzet, Nathalie Cardone, André Wilms, and Jean-Pierre Cassel. NEW 2K RESTORATION.
